Curated from MeiGen gallery ID 2040118989775585520: Real Illustration Split Portrait Transition. Change the subject, setting, or lighting one variable at a time.

High-detail 8K split-style composition where the subject is divided vertically into two halves. LEFT SIDE: keep original photo fully realistic with natural lighting, textures, and fine details. Add subtle hand-drawn doodle outlines in soft pastel or neon lines. RIGHT SIDE: transform the same subject into a stylized cartoon or digital illustration with exact same pose, angle, and facial expression. Use clean lineart, soft shading, pastel or vibrant colors in modern cute style. Add small decorative sticker-style doodles, cute icons, or mini characters. BACKGROUND: keep the original background unchanged on both sides. CENTER DIVISION: vertical torn-paper or glitch-style transition. Modern digital art, clean composition, soft lighting, aesthetically pleasing, social media style.
